Misenheimer, NC - Greensboro College Baseball dropped the series opener to Pfeiffer by a final score of 12-2 on Friday evening.
Pfeiffer got on the board early and continued to build their lead with multiple big innings, creating separation midway through the game. Greensboro finished with nine hits but struggled to capitalize in key moments, leaving eight runners on base.Â
The Pride broke through in the eighth inning, scoring two runs to get on the board late.Â
Carson Herod led the offensive effort, going 2-4 with an RBI.
Brayden Sands and
Jacob Severson each added two hits, while
Trevor Testerman also turned in a solid 2-3 performance at the plate.Â
Michael Richards (3-2) was charged with the loss, throwing four innings and allowing four runs on eight hits while striking out two.
